Origin unclear. Various explainations include (1) possibly derives from 入 (enter), with two strokes on the bottom to distinguish it from 入 (enter) or (2) a pictograph of a hut, which is thought to be the original form of 廬. Either way, the current meaning is a phoentic loan.

Phonosemantic compound. 頁 represents the meaning and 豆 represents the sound. The simplified character 头 was adapted from the cursive form of the traditional character 頭.

Phonosemantic compound. 囗 represents the meaning and 員 represents the sound. Originally written as 員.
